Output 3f853ac01a4c6228f7548b4ab81c9fd70a20737003caf24322287130c040f4f9:2

value
12523903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ad80692cecf4f05339b27a3cf045bf4a7379b74 OP_EQUAL
address
3EM9xk5d8wiWL5acRDRm9FyEnyQmaeT1ft
transaction
3f853ac01a4c6228f7548b4ab81c9fd70a20737003caf24322287130c040f4f9
spent
true